Introduces a way to place CircuitPython code and data into
tightly coupled memory (TCM) which is accessible by the CPU in a
single cycle. It also frees up room in the corresponding cache for
intermittent data. Loading from external flash is slow!

The data cache is also now enabled.

Adds support for the iMX RT 1021 chip. Adds three new boards:
* iMX RT 1020 EVK
* iMX RT 1060 EVK
* Teensy 4.0

This code is shared by most parts, except where not all the #ifdefs
inside the tick function were present in all ports.  This mostly would
have broken gamepad tick support on non-samd ports.

The "ms32" and "ms64" variants of the tick functions are introduced
because there is no 64-bit atomic read.  Disabling interrupts avoids
a low probability bug where milliseconds could be off by ~49.5 days
once every ~49.5 days (2^32 ms).

Avoiding disabling interrupts when only the low 32 bits are needed is a minor
optimization.

Testing performed: on metro m4 express, USB still works and
time.monotonic_ns() still counts up

This creates a common safe mode mechanic that ports can share.
As a result, the nRF52 now has safe mode support as well.

The common safe mode adds a 700ms delay at startup where a reset
during that window will cause a reset into safe mode. This window
is designated by a yellow status pixel and flashing the single led
three times.

A couple NeoPixel fixes are included for the nRF52 as well.
